How to use the Maharashtra Schedule of Rates
The state schedule of rates sets the department's accepted rate for each item of work, and estimates for Maharashtra government projects are built by mapping a project's Bill of Quantities to these items. Rates here run from ₹3.00 per sqm to ₹15,89,289.00 each, spanning 81 chapters from earthwork through to finishing trades.
Three things routinely go wrong. Estimators price against a superseded edition, because correction slips are published separately from the main schedule. They pick a nearly-similar item code rather than the exact one, which survives internal review and fails departmental scrutiny. And they miss that a rate is quoted for a different unit than the BOQ uses — a sqm rate applied to a each quantity is a large error that looks reasonable on a spreadsheet.
